Upgrading your fleet offers tangible returns—improved reliability, reduced downtime, and enhanced driver satisfaction. But success depends on careful planning: matching vehicle specs to operations, factoring in maintenance, training, and integration with existing logistics systems. While not every upgrade delivers overnight savings, strategic fleet modernization creates lasting competitive advantages.
Even foundational models like light-duty trucks benefit from advanced driver-assistance systems, improving safety and reducing accident risk. Combined with predictive maintenance and seamless software integration, these vehicles deliver consistent, data-backed performance that supports business agility.

Classic workhorse models remain essential, but today’s fleet vehicles are smarter and cleaner. Top options often include hybrid powertrains, enhanced telematics for smarter routing, and durable materials reducing long-term repair costs. Electric enterprise vans are gaining momentum, offering reduced fuel dependency and eligibility for government incentives—key for sustainability-focused operations.
The push to upgrade fleets reflects broader shifts in U.S. business practices. Companies are no longer choosing equipment based on price alone but evaluating performance, resale value, and integration with digital fleet management tools. Consumers and fleet managers increasingly prioritize reliability, lower maintenance needs, and compliance with evolving emissions standards—all factors shaping today’s top vehicle selections.

Myth-busting helps. A common misunderstanding is that newer equals always better. Some used or older models retain strong value, especially when properly maintained and fitted with proven upgrades. Transparency in sourcing and condition reporting builds trust and ensures sound investment.
